Very cool old school figures there!

I’ll offer some unsolicited but we’ll meaning advice about the photography - if it’s practical for you to do, it would be worth setting up the shots so that the main light source comes from in front of the figures. The features on the front of the figures don’t show up as well as they might because they’re in shadow. I like your painting on the figures and would love to see them even more clearly!
